From 866275ef9eb244cc7227ee38d328669188ba10f6 Mon Sep 17 00:00:00 2001 From: sunkaixuan <610262374@qq.com> Date: Sat, 19 Aug 2023 16:29:06 +0800 Subject: [PATCH] Update TDengine --- .../Queryable/TDengineSqlQueryable.cs | 22 +++++++++---------- Src/Asp.NetCore2/TDengineTest/Demo/ORMTest.cs | 8 +++++++ 2 files changed, 19 insertions(+), 11 deletions(-) diff --git a/Src/Asp.NetCore2/SqlSugar.TDengineCore/TDengine/Queryable/TDengineSqlQueryable.cs b/Src/Asp.NetCore2/SqlSugar.TDengineCore/TDengine/Queryable/TDengineSqlQueryable.cs index 855afeb31..44d59db98 100644 --- a/Src/Asp.NetCore2/SqlSugar.TDengineCore/TDengine/Queryable/TDengineSqlQueryable.cs +++ b/Src/Asp.NetCore2/SqlSugar.TDengineCore/TDengine/Queryable/TDengineSqlQueryable.cs @@ -19,50 +19,50 @@ namespace SqlSugar.TDengine return this; } } - public class HGQueryable : QueryableProvider + public class TDengineQueryable : QueryableProvider { public new ISugarQueryable With(string withString) { return this; } } - public class HGQueryable : QueryableProvider + public class TDengineQueryable : QueryableProvider { } - public class HGQueryable : QueryableProvider + public class TDengineQueryable : QueryableProvider { } - public class HGQueryable : QueryableProvider + public class TDengineQueryable : QueryableProvider { } - public class HGQueryable : QueryableProvider + public class TDengineQueryable : QueryableProvider { } - public class HGQueryable : QueryableProvider + public class TDengineQueryable : QueryableProvider { } - public class HGQueryable : QueryableProvider + public class TDengineQueryable : QueryableProvider { } - public class HGQueryable : QueryableProvider + public class TDengineQueryable : QueryableProvider { } - public class HGQueryable : QueryableProvider + public class TDengineQueryable : QueryableProvider { } - public class HGQueryable : QueryableProvider + public class TDengineQueryable : QueryableProvider { } - public class HGQueryable : QueryableProvider + public class TDengineQueryable : QueryableProvider { } diff --git a/Src/Asp.NetCore2/TDengineTest/Demo/ORMTest.cs b/Src/Asp.NetCore2/TDengineTest/Demo/ORMTest.cs index 15f550aa9..626ccbaa2 100644 --- a/Src/Asp.NetCore2/TDengineTest/Demo/ORMTest.cs +++ b/Src/Asp.NetCore2/TDengineTest/Demo/ORMTest.cs @@ -130,6 +130,14 @@ namespace OrmTest }).ExecuteCommandAsync().GetAwaiter().GetResult(); var list100 = db.Queryable().ToListAsync().GetAwaiter().GetResult(); + + //联表查询:不支持left join只能这样 + var list101= db.Queryable((x, y) => x.ts == y.ts) + .Select((x,y) => new + { + xts=x.ts, + yts=y.ts + }).ToList(); } private static void UnitTest(SqlSugarClient db) {